President Donald Trump will host Syrian President Ahmed al-Sharaa at the White House on Monday in what is the first visit by a Syrian leader to Washington. The meeting comes six months after Trump and Sharaa met in Saudi Arabia and just days after the United States and the United Nations lifted terrorism-related sanctions on the Syrian leader.
Air travel across the United States is in turmoil as the government shutdown triggers massive flight cancellations and delays. More than 2,700 flights were canceled and over 10,000 were delayed on Sunday, marking the worst day of travel disruption since the shutdown began.
